The sulfonated poly(aryl ether ketone sulfone) which contains fluorene groups (F-SPAEKS) as proton exchange membranes (PEMs) matrix is prepared. UiO-66-NH2-PO4H2 (PUIN) is synthesized based on UiO-66-NH2 as a template for immobilizing phosphate groups onto MOFs by chemical bonding via Schiff base reaction. UiO-66-SO3H-PO4H2 (SPUIN) is prepared via ring-opening of 1,3-propanesulfonolactone, where -SO3H is introduced at the -NH2 site of PUIN. The hybridized PEMs (FSSPU-X) are obtained by adding SPUIN as fillers into F-SPAEKS polymers. From all prepared PEMs, FSSPU-7 which means the weight ratio of SPUIN is 7 % shows the best performances in comprehensive aspects. The H+ conductivity of FSSPU-7 is enhanced to 247.38 mS cm−1 and the peak power density is 1140 mW cm−2 with 0.48 mg cm−2 Pt/C loading. At the same time, the swelling ratio of FSSPU-7 remains below 17 %. Besides, FSSPU-7 has a maximum tensile strength up to 32.37 MPa. And the proton conductivity of FSSPU-7 is consistently maintained at about 240 mS cm−1 after 144 h of long-term stability test. Therefore, the preparation of PEMs with a high level of performance is expected by introducing phosphoric acid and sulfonic acid bi-functionalized UiO-66 into F-SPAEKS. © 2025 Elsevier Ltd
